Histologic and immunohistochemical evaluation of mirror image biopsies in oral squamous cell carcinoma
Background and objective: The concept of field cancerization has frequently been quoted to explain the occurrence of multiple primary cancers in the head and neck region and recurrence following complete excision of the original tumor.
